Final answer:
To calculate the commission, we apply a 5% commission to the first $5,000 in sales to get $250, and a 7.5% commission to the remaining $3,000 in sales to get $225. The total commission is $475.
Step-by-step explanation:
The subject is a word problem in mathematics related to the application of percentages and calculating commission. To solve the problem, we need to split the total sales into two parts: sales up to $5,000 and the sales exceeding $5,000. Then we apply the different commission rates to each part.
First, the salesperson earns a 5% commission on the first $5,000 of sales:
Next, the salesperson earns a 7.5% commission on the remaining $3,000 of sales (since $8,000 total sales - $5,000 threshold = $3,000):
Now, we add both amounts to determine the total commission:
Therefore, the salesperson's total commission for the month is $475.
